OneReview: Use Online Reviews and Slash Customer UI are Shopify apps aimed at enhancing the customer experience, but they approach this goal from fundamentally different angles. OneReview focuses on leveraging existing online reviews from various sources to build social proof and trust on product pages. Its primary value proposition is addressing the lack of reviews on a store by importing them from other platforms, directly impacting purchase decisions. Slash Customer UI, on the other hand, aims to increase conversion rates by enabling customers to share their orders and introducing social sharing features, along with customizable sections for testimonials and other marketing content. It's designed to foster a sense of community and organic growth through customer advocacy. OneReview's strength lies in its focus on social proof and ease of setup. The promise of a 5-minute setup and a free white-glove customization indicates a user-friendly experience. The ability to integrate with existing review apps is also a plus. Conversely, Slash Customer UI's strength is in leveraging social sharing and customer testimonials to build brand awareness and drive conversions. The apps cater to different needs: OneReview tackles the challenge of missing reviews, while Slash Customer UI targets improving customer engagement and virality.

For a new Shopify store struggling to gain initial traction and lacking product reviews, OneReview: Use Online Reviews is the clear winner. Its ability to import reviews from other sources provides immediate social proof and can significantly impact conversion rates. The 5-minute setup and white-glove customization offer a painless onboarding experience.
However, if a store already has a solid base of reviews and is looking to leverage its existing customer base for social sharing and increased conversion through customer testimonials, Slash Customer UI might be a more suitable option. Despite its current lack of reviews and rating, the potential for virality and customer engagement shouldn't be dismissed, especially for businesses focusing on community building and organic growth. A merchant should carefully consider their current pain points before choosing one app over the other. Note the ratings discrepancy between apps is significant and merchant due diligence is required before installing an app with no rating.
